94' 1500 Intermediate steering shaft seized
Finally got around to installing the RockSolid steering column kit and discovered the steering shaft is seized. Have both the column and gear box side u-joint bolts loose. Could not disconnect the column side but the gearbox side is moving. Have moved it about 1/4" and the connection on the column has moved up about 1/4" inch. So the shaft is seized.
Did a search and could not find any fix for a seized steering shaft other than replacement. I have no problem replacing it but noticed all the aftermarket steering shafts are for 95' - 02' except for the higher priced ones.
Is there a difference between 94' and 95' steering shafts. Used factory ones cover 94' - 02' so not sure why aftermarket is 95' - 02'
